Meadowbrook Manor - Naperville Costs & Pricing

Meadowbrook Manor in Naperville offers competitive pricing for its residential options, with monthly costs placed at $5,850 for a semi-private room and $6,300 for a private room. When compared to the surrounding DuPage County, the semi-private rate is slightly higher than the county's average of $5,848, while the private room cost exceeds the county's typical charge of $5,588. Additionally, both room types at Meadowbrook are above the state averages of $5,146 for semi-private and $5,049 for private accommodations. Overall Review of Meadowbrook Manor - Naperville

differentiator 5 reviews mention this

Memory care support is praised

Memory care staff receive consistent praise for respectful, attentive support.

Multiple reviewers describe dementia or memory care experiences where staff treated their loved ones with respect and took consistently good care. One family specifically credits the 3rd-floor team with excellent care across a long stay. Others describe short memory care stays where staff remained patient and caring, including in daily meal-time routines.

differentiator 9 reviews mention this

Wound care and rehab work

Rehab and therapy staff are repeatedly described as skilled and encouraging.

Several reviews highlight strong rehabilitation outcomes, including mobility gains after falls, strokes, or wound-related setbacks. Families also describe coordinated wound care and therapy, with communication about treatment steps and noticeable progress over days to weeks. Even when reviewers mention other issues, many still single out therapy staff as professional and helpful.

common 6 reviews mention this

Families value regular updates

Families describe feeling kept informed about day-to-day treatment and comfort.

Reviewers frequently mention nurses and therapy staff sharing updates and explaining care plans, especially during rehab or wound recovery. Some also describe staff involving family when possible, such as making time to answer questions and keeping loved ones comfortable and safe. In a few stories, help with logistics like transportation coordination is also framed as part of that communication and support.

caveat 10 reviews mention this

Staffing issues show up as delays

Some residents experience slow responses, missed needs, or inconsistent care during staffing gaps.

Negative reviews often describe long waits for help when call buttons are used, including situations where residents were not assisted promptly with toileting or hygiene. Multiple reviewers also mention medication problems, delays, or lapses, framing staffing shortages as the cause. Several of these accounts are detailed and describe issues that affected comfort and basic daily care.
